The powered surgical instruments market is significantly influenced by the power source segment, which is traditionally categorized into electric, battery-operated, and pneumatic systems. Among these, electric-powered surgical instruments hold a dominant position due to their widespread use in various surgical procedures owing to their reliability and efficiency. Battery-operated instruments are showing promise for rapid growth, especially in minimally invasive surgeries where mobility and ease of use are paramount. The pneumatic power source segment, while limited in its scope, continues to find relevance in specific surgical applications, particularly in orthopedic surgeries where high torque and power are required.
Product
Within the powered surgical instruments market, the product segment comprises a variety of tools including surgical drills, saws, staplers, and others. Surgical drills are anticipated to emerge as the largest segment due to their crucial role in orthopedic and neurosurgical procedures, where precision and speed are critical. Additionally, powered staplers are witnessing a surge in popularity, particularly in bariatric and gastrointestinal surgeries, driven by the need for enhanced operational efficiency and patient outcomes. As the demand for minimally invasive surgical techniques rises, the product category is likely to expand further, with innovations in design and functionality shaping the future landscape of surgical instruments.
Application
The application segment of the powered surgical instruments market is diverse, encompassing fields such as orthopedics, neurosurgery, cardiovascular, and general surgery. Orthopedic applications are projected to capture the largest market share due to the high prevalence of orthopedic conditions and the increasing number of joint replacement surgeries. Conversely, neurosurgery is expected to exhibit robust growth rates, propelled by advancements in technology and an increasing focus on minimally invasive techniques. Cardiovascular applications are also gaining traction, driven by the rising incidence of cardiovascular diseases and the need for precision instruments that enhance surgical outcomes. General surgery continues to be a mainstay of powered instrument usage, but it is the expanding applications in orthopedics and neurosurgery that are anticipated to lead market growth.
